Orestes Júnior Alves (born March 24, 1981 in Lavras , Minas Gerais ; called Orestes ) is a Brazilian football player .

Career

Orestes, who was part of Brazil's Olympic selection in 2002, came to Europe via the Brazilian clubs FC São Paulo , Portuguesa Santista and FC Santos in 2002 and played for five Portuguese clubs in the Liga de Honra and the SuperLiga in five years . In the 2002/03 season , Orestes was elected the best central defender in the SuperLiga in the service of Belenenses Lisbon .

For the 2007/08 season Orestes moved to FC Hansa Rostock in the German Bundesliga , where he signed a two-year contract. With 2835 minutes of play in 32 games, Orestes was the player with the longest playing time during the season in which Rostock was relegated to the 2nd Bundesliga . After Rostock was able to avoid relegation to the third division in the second division season 2008/09 , in which Orestes was again a regular player with 26 appearances, the club drew an option to extend the contract until 2010. 2009/10 Orestes completed Due to injuries and the commitment of Tim Sebastian only 15 more missions for the Hanseatic League, who had to accept relegation to the 3rd division at the end of the season .

Orestes then moved back to Portugal, where he again joined Naval 1º de Maio . After a year he moved again. This time to the Iranian first division team Damash Gilan . After one season he moved to the Greek club Veria FC . In 2014 he signed a contract with the Saudi Arabian association al-Arabi (Qatar) . He has been under contract with al-Shahania SC since 2014 .
